Output 08a840dfa7be3ee31f09be932e5277f634a0db7016db54fcf68525c0461cf5fd:0

value
36488669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 143b604814ea1fc37690048e6d721b16ed53b75e OP_EQUAL
address
33XzZuPfodQB8N4qQ7jtTe8fiePa2LFs6G
transaction
08a840dfa7be3ee31f09be932e5277f634a0db7016db54fcf68525c0461cf5fd
spent
true